Iga Swiatek vs Yulia Putintseva Prediction - Wimbledon 2024

Iga Swiatek will take on Yulia Putintseva in the third round of the Wimbledon Women's Singles 2024 on Sunday.

Stats Insider's free betting tips for the Swiatek vs Putintseva match, plus the latest betting odds in Australia, are featured below.

Who Will Win: Swiatek vs Putintseva

Using state-of-the-art machine learning and data, Stats Insider has simulated the outcome of Sunday's Swiatek-Putintseva women's singles match 10,000 times.

Our proven predictive analytics model currently gives Swiatek an 89% chance of winning against Putintseva in the Wimbledon Women's Singles 2024.
